Conclusions:
The water solubility of d-Carvone is determined to be 1300 mg/L at 18 °C.
Executive summary:

Based on available data from authoritative databases, the water solubility of d-Carvone is determined to be 1300 mg/L at 18 °C.

Hence the substance d-Carvone is considered to be soluble in water.

Additional information

The water solubility determination of test item (S)-2-methyl-5-(1-methylvinyl)cyclohex-2-en-1-one or d-carvone (CAS No. 2244-16-8) was done as per the OECD guideline 105 by spectrophotometric analytical method as per OECD 101.

The solubility of (S)-2- methyl-5-(1-methylvinyl)cyclohex-2-en-1-one or d-carvone of (CAS No. 2244-16-8) in water was determined to be 1879.65 mg/L at 25°C.

Other supporting data from authoritative databases, also determined the water solubility of d-Carvone as 1300 mg/L at 18 °C.

Hence based on obtained values the given compound is considered to be soluble in water.
